嵌入式系統(tǒng)是以應用為中心,以計算機技術(shù)為基礎(chǔ),軟硬件可裁減,適應應用系統(tǒng),對功能,可靠性,成本,體積,功耗嚴格要求的專用計算機系統(tǒng)[1]。廣泛應用于軍事,信息家電,無線通信設(shè)備,消費類電子產(chǎn)品,移動計算平臺等諸多領(lǐng)域,是當今熱門的計算機開發(fā)技術(shù)。 隨著科學技術(shù)發(fā)展,人們生活水平提高,數(shù)字高清電視逐漸普及,在各大賣場,對銷售過程中展示設(shè)備也隨之提出了更高的要求。但據(jù)調(diào)查,在中國現(xiàn)有的高清播放系統(tǒng)普遍存在價格昂貴,損耗高,壽命短及外部接口少等缺陷,導致無法普及。 針對這一現(xiàn)狀,本課題設(shè)計了一種以嵌入式處理器ARM系列32位嵌入式EM8623芯片為硬件平臺,嵌入式實時操作系統(tǒng)uclinux為系統(tǒng)軟件平臺的高清播放系統(tǒng)。 ARM(Advanced RISC Machines)既是一種處理器架構(gòu),又是公司的名稱,該公司主要設(shè)計處理器架構(gòu),并將其技術(shù)授權(quán)給其他芯片廠商。該處理器架構(gòu)具有外型小,性能高等特點,多用于便攜式通訊工具,多媒體數(shù)字式消費類儀器和嵌入式系統(tǒng)解決方案等領(lǐng)域。本課題在充分考慮系統(tǒng)實用性和開發(fā)成本的基礎(chǔ)上,采用EM8623芯片為CPU,片外擴展FLASH和SDRAM存儲器。 uclinux系統(tǒng)從Linux2.0/2.4內(nèi)核派生而來,雖然是為了支持沒有MMU(虛擬內(nèi)存管理單元)的處理器而設(shè)計,但保留了操作系統(tǒng)的所有特性,為硬件平臺更好地運行提供了保證,也降低了軟件設(shè)計復雜度,提高了系統(tǒng)的實時性和靈活性,縮短了開發(fā)周期。 該高清播放系統(tǒng)具有工作時間長,性能穩(wěn)定等特點,采用面向?qū)ο蠛兔嫦蜻^程綜合編程方法,ASM,C,C++多種語言混合編程方式實現(xiàn),使系統(tǒng)具有很高的健壯性和可擴展性。 基于ARM的高清播放系統(tǒng)在現(xiàn)場運行穩(wěn)定可靠,達到了預期的效果和實際要求。而且由于該高清播放系統(tǒng)外接接口豐富(包括常見的HDMI,S-Video,VGA,YPbPr,YCBCR),連接使用方便,所以具有很好的市場價值,可廣泛應用于電視銷售柜臺,化妝品展示柜臺,聯(lián)網(wǎng)廣告機等領(lǐng)域。
標簽: ARM 播放 系統(tǒng)設(shè)計
上傳時間: 2013-04-24
上傳用戶:564708051@qq.com
H.264視頻編解碼標準以其高壓縮比、高圖像質(zhì)量、良好的網(wǎng)絡適應性等優(yōu)點在數(shù)字電視廣播、網(wǎng)絡視頻流媒體傳輸、視頻實時通信等許多方面得到了廣泛應用。提高H.264幀內(nèi)預測的速度,對于實時性要求較高的場合具有重大的意義。為此,論文在總結(jié)國內(nèi)外相關(guān)研究的基礎(chǔ)上,針對H.264幀內(nèi)預測的軟件實現(xiàn)具有運算量大、實時性差等缺點,提出了一種基于FPGA的高并行、多流水線結(jié)構(gòu)的幀內(nèi)預測算法的硬件實現(xiàn)。 論文在詳細闡述H.264幀內(nèi)預測編碼技術(shù)的基礎(chǔ)上,分析了17種預測模式算法,通過Matlab仿真建模,直觀地給出了預測模式的預測效果,并在JM12.2官方驗證平臺上測試比較各種預測模式對編碼性能的影響,以此為根據(jù)對幀內(nèi)預測模式進行裁剪。接著論文提出了基于FPGA的幀內(nèi)預測系統(tǒng)的設(shè)計方案,將前段采集劍的RGB圖像通過色度轉(zhuǎn)換模塊轉(zhuǎn)換成YCBCR圖像,存入片外SDRAM中,控制模塊負責讀寫數(shù)掘送入幀內(nèi)預測模塊進行處理。幀內(nèi)預測模塊中,采用一種并行結(jié)構(gòu)的可配置處理單元,即先求和再移位最后限幅的電路結(jié)構(gòu),來計算各預測模式下的預測值,極大地減小了預測電路的復雜度。針對預測模式選擇算法,論文采用多模式并行運算的方法,即多個結(jié)構(gòu)相同的殘差計算模塊,同時計算各種預測模式對應的SATD值,充分發(fā)揮FPGA高速并行處理的能力。其中Hadamard變換使用行列分離的變換方法,采用蝶形快速變換、流水線設(shè)計提高硬件的工作效率。最后,論文設(shè)計了LCD顯示模塊直觀地顯示所得到的最佳預測模式。 整個幀內(nèi)預測系統(tǒng)被劃分成多個功能模塊,采用層次化、模塊化的設(shè)計思想,并采用流水線結(jié)構(gòu)和乒乓操作來提高系統(tǒng)的并行性、運行速度和總線利用率。所有模塊用Verilog語言設(shè)計,由Modelsim仿真和集成開發(fā)環(huán)境ISE9.1綜合。仿真與綜合結(jié)果表明,系統(tǒng)時鐘頻率最高達到106.7MHz。該設(shè)計在完成功能的基礎(chǔ)上,能夠較好地滿足實時性要求。論文對于研究基于FPGA的H.264視頻壓縮編碼系統(tǒng)進行了有益的探索,具有一定的實用價值。
標簽: H264 視頻編碼器 幀內(nèi)預測 系統(tǒng)設(shè)計
上傳時間: 2013-07-21
上傳用戶:ABCD_ABCD
提出一種基于FPGA的實時視頻信號處理平臺的設(shè)計方法,該系統(tǒng)接收低幀率數(shù)字YCBCR 視頻信號,對接收的視頻信號進行格式和彩色空間轉(zhuǎn)換、像素和,利用片外SDRAM存儲器作為幀緩存且通過時序控制器進行幀率提高,最后通過VGA控制模塊對圖像信號進行像素放大并在VGA顯示器上實時顯示。整個設(shè)計使用Verilog HDL語言實現(xiàn),采用Altera公司的EP2S60F1020C3N芯片作為核心器件并對功能進行了驗證。
上傳時間: 2013-11-10
上傳用戶:sjb555
提出一種基于FPGA的實時視頻信號處理平臺的設(shè)計方法,該系統(tǒng)接收低幀率數(shù)字YCBCR 視頻信號,對接收的視頻信號進行格式和彩色空間轉(zhuǎn)換、像素和,利用片外SDRAM存儲器作為幀緩存且通過時序控制器進行幀率提高,最后通過VGA控制模塊對圖像信號進行像素放大并在VGA顯示器上實時顯示。整個設(shè)計使用Verilog HDL語言實現(xiàn),采用Altera公司的EP2S60F1020C3N芯片作為核心器件并對功能進行了驗證。
上傳時間: 2015-01-01
上傳用戶:shizhanincc
生成圖象文件,運用公式將YCBCR彩色系統(tǒng)表示成RGB彩色系統(tǒng)象素。
標簽: 圖象
上傳時間: 2015-05-22
上傳用戶:kbnswdifs
這是一個視頻圖像處理程序,色彩空間變換,運用公式可以將YCBCR變換為rgb彩色系統(tǒng)象素
上傳時間: 2015-05-29
上傳用戶:王慶才
VHDL代碼,在fpga上實現(xiàn)圖像數(shù)據(jù)從YCBCR到rgb的轉(zhuǎn)換
上傳時間: 2014-09-10
上傳用戶:894898248
視頻格式轉(zhuǎn)換軟件,RGB To YCBCR and YCBCR To RGB的軟件很方便使用,是深圳一家公司開發(fā)的。
標簽: 視頻格式 轉(zhuǎn)換軟件
上傳時間: 2013-12-16
上傳用戶:671145514
自制PDA系列之JPEG壓縮(PDA照相模塊的組成程序之一,可將RGB,YCBCR等多種數(shù)據(jù)流轉(zhuǎn)化為JPEG圖像)
上傳時間: 2015-10-18
上傳用戶:windwolf2000
遠程監(jiān)控的圖像編碼程序,實現(xiàn)YCBCR或YUV到RGB的轉(zhuǎn)換,
標簽: 遠程監(jiān)控 圖像編碼 程序
上傳時間: 2014-12-04
上傳用戶:維子哥哥
蟲蟲下載站版權(quán)所有 京ICP備2021023401號-1